A Saudemont is a scholar working on Surgery,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, A Saudemont has authored 31 papers receiving a total of 419 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 21 papers in Surgery, 7 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 7 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in A Saudemont’s work include Pericarditis and Cardiac Tamponade (4 papers), Inflammatory Bowel Disease (4 papers) and Myasthenia Gravis and Thymoma (3 papers). A Saudemont is often cited by papers focused on Pericarditis and Cardiac Tamponade (4 papers), Inflammatory Bowel Disease (4 papers) and Myasthenia Gravis and Thymoma (3 papers). A Saudemont collaborates with scholars based in France, United States and Lebanon. A Saudemont's co-authors include P Quandallé, Jean‐Pierre Chambon, Christel Rousseaux, Marie‐Françoise Odou, Laurent Peyrin‐Biroulet, Florent Gonzalez, Laurent Dubuquoy, Caroline Dubuquoy, Pierre Desreumaux and Christel Neut and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, Blood and Gut.
